They were bitter rivals during their careers as they battled tooth and nail for race wins and titles but two of the most aggressive and commited riders in the sport, Mike Brown and Ryan Hughes, still have a lot of respect for each other all these years later.
This was in evidence recently when Hughes went to meet Brown just when he needed it most, with Brown just out of hospital following his scary crash earlier this year that left him with a broken neck and even having a stroke. Brown didn’t even know Hughes was coming in what was a great surprise for the 2001 US National 125 champ to reunite with and old rival and friend.

Brown told us of the meeting: “To see him, it’s crazy. I didn’t know he was coming to see me. That was my first day out of the rehab. So I was driving from Atlanta back to my house and drove through the airport and Denise was like, ‘oh, we’re going to pick somebody up here.’
“I didn’t know he was coming – had no idea! I pulled up the airport and I said, that’s Ryan Hughes! And, you know, he stayed for a couple of days, which is awesome. Like I said, yeah, we had battles, fist fights, literally fighting. So that was good to spend time with him, it was good. He means well and it helps a lot.”
